Whelan hints at Heskey sale
02 Dec 2008 - 06:48:18
Wigan Athletic chairman Dave Whelan has not ruled out the possibility of England international Emile Heskey leaving the JJB Stadium in the January transfer window.
The 30-year-old's current contract expires at the end of the season when he could leave the Latics on a free transfer.
Liverpool, Aston Villa and Tottenham have all been linked with Heskey who has been with Wigan since the summer of 2006.
Whelan said: "Emile's out of contract in the summer, but he doesn't want to sign a new one at the moment.
"It could cost us two, three or four million if that goes on until next summer, so we'll have to see what January brings."
Heskey has scored 15 goals in 82 appearances for Wigan since moving to the JJB Stadium from Birmingham City.
